(I) Drawing a graph of a linear function
- Steps must be follow when
drawing the graph of function ;
(1) Construct a table of
values of the function.
(2) Select a suitable scale
for the x-axis and y-axis
respectively.
(3) Plot the corresponding
pairs of values on a piece of graph
paper.
(4) Join the points to
obtain the graph.

2.3.1
: Identify quadratic equations with one unknown.
* there is only one unknown
* the highest power of the unknown
is 2
* there is an equal sign “=”.
2.3.2
: Write quadratic equations in general form, ax2 + bx + c = 0.
2.3.3
: Form quadratic equations based on specific situations.
